Buying Guide

Choose by use case

Pick roasted, lightly salted, or unsalted soybeans for snacking and high-protein needs, and raw dried soybeans for cooking, sprouting, or making soy milk

Check certifications

Look for USDA or third-party organic and non-GMO labels like CCOF when you want certified production standards and traceability

Compare package weight and value

Evaluate unit weight (2.2–5 lb options here) to understand cost per pound and avoid overbuying or frequent repurchasing

Mind salt and flavoring

Unsalted or lightly salted roasted options suit low-sodium diets, while flavored varieties are better for snack-focused palates

Consider dietary labels

If you need allergen or dietary assurances, verify gluten-free, vegan, or kosher tags provided on roasted and packaged soybeans
